Transaction 24922dee35dc211f669f5596805248bfa4edec19758b4475d300b667b63aa773
1 Input
2 Outputs
- 24922dee35dc211f669f5596805248bfa4edec19758b4475d300b667b63aa773:0
- 24922dee35dc211f669f5596805248bfa4edec19758b4475d300b667b63aa773:1
value 565908
address 1GZ6Keh3vfTYXJLaTRPFpDUGd7hvpx9AdR
value 37374461
address 1L8B89ZqHUTKi59tYh2cQ16zqPRLcmcFgc